Devender Kumar Khandwal (Hindi: देवेन्द्र कुमार खंडवाल; born July 10, 1986 in Garhi, Banswara) is an Indian rower. Khandwal competed for the 2008 Summer Olympics in Beijing, where he and his partner Manjeet Singh finished last for the C-final, and eighteenth overall in the men's lightweight double sculls, with a time of 6:44.48.
